Do you handle rand stakes and limits?
Yes — regional views handle stakes and limits in native currency, so the data fits the South African market rather than being a converted approximation.
What about matched betting in South Africa?
Where there is no exchange to lay against, back/lay matched betting does not apply; we say so and offer dutching-style coverage instead of claiming lay coverage that is not real.
